Analysis

Canada recorded 595,807 kt for all sectors without lulucf — emissions in 2023.

That represents a change of down 0.1% on the previous year and up 8.8% over ten years.

Over the whole period, all sectors without lulucf — emissions in Canada peaked at 632,935 kt in 2019 and was at its lowest, 444,719 kt, in 1991.

That places Canada 11th out of 213 countries with data for 2023, putting it in the top 10%.

The long-run direction has been consistently rising across the 34 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
